What is the cheapest month to fly from London Heathrow Airport to Bulawayo?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from London Heathrow Airport to Bulawayo,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from London Heathrow Airport to Bulawayo is November, where tickets cost $1,069 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and August, where the average cost of tickets is $1,776 and $1,586 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from London Heathrow Airport to Bulawayo?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from London Heathrow Airport to Bulawayo,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from London Heathrow Airport to Bulawayo, you should book around 1 day before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 40 days before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from London to Bulawayo?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Bulawayo with an airline and back to London with another airline. Booking your flights between London and BUQ can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
